Transaction 89f2373581acf593805cee64deeafc0c7800d17ad117f7e15a476972533b853a
1 Input
1 Output
-
89f2373581acf593805cee64deeafc0c7800d17ad117f7e15a476972533b853a:0
- value
- 264187
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a794a42e54fc3ab19cadae6b108bb238b7d12c4 OP_EQUAL
- address
- 3CrbfL5fqwHgjna4EPD8vd2Go49afQeoHp